King George County Intelligence Snapshot
State: Virginia
County Seat: King George
Population: Approximately 27,000 residents
Government Structure: Board of Supervisors with an appointed County Administrator
Operational Environment: Focused on infrastructure maintenance, public safety enhancements, and digital government service improvements.
Procurement Activity: Visible operational investment in public safety technology, utility upgrades, and facility modernization.
Understanding King George County's Organizational Structure
Understanding King George County's organizational structure helps B2G sales teams pinpoint departments that influence budgets, initiatives, procurement activity, and purchasing decisions for effective government prospecting.
- Board of Supervisors — Provides overall governance, sets county policy, approves budgets, and oversees major operational initiatives.
- County Administrator's Office — Manages daily county operations, implements Board policies, oversees departments, and drives administrative modernization.
- Department of Public Works — Responsible for maintaining county infrastructure including roads, buildings, water, and wastewater systems, influencing major infrastructure investments.
- Sheriff's Office — Ensures public safety, manages law enforcement operations, and influences procurement for public safety technology and equipment.
- Department of Finance — Manages the county's financial resources, including budgeting, accounting, and procurement processes, impacting government buying signals.
- Information Technology Department — Manages the county's technological infrastructure, cybersecurity, and digital government initiatives, owning IT-related purchasing decisions.
- Department of Emergency Services — Coordinates emergency preparedness and response, driving investments in emergency management solutions and public safety technology.
- Planning and Zoning Department — Oversees land use, community development, and infrastructure planning, impacting long-term operational priorities.
